Kieron Richardson praises Emmett J Scanlan

Kieron Richardson has praised Emmett J. Scanlan for helping to push himself "out of his comfort zone" on ‘Hollyoaks’, and has called for the star to return to the soap.
The 34-year-old actor and the ‘Peaky Blinders’ star made up one of Hollyoaks’ most well-supported couples when their characters Ste Hay and Brendan Brady – who fans dubbed Stendan – got together, and Kieron recalls Emmett being "so brave in his choices" as an actor.
He said: "I loved working with Emmett. I loved learning a craft from a different angle. He was so brave in his choices, and maybe I wasn’t as brave an actor.
"He helped me push myself out of my comfort zone and do things that I wouldn’t necessarily choose to do myself.
"We are still in contact … I speak on the phone to him every now and then – not all of the time, he’s obviously very busy, and I’m busy with the family life.
"I saw him at an awards recently, and we had a little drink together and a catch up. We were reminiscing about the good old days."
Kieron would love to see soap bad boy Brendan – who is currently in prison for murder – return to the village, and believes it would be "a big deal" because Stendan were so "iconic" in Soapland.
He added: "It would be interesting to see, because it doesn’t really happen that often – when an iconic soap couple, that have been separated for years, reunite.
"I think if it were to happen, it would be quite a big deal. Something really exciting, and something that I’d obviously be up for doing, but I’m sure Emmett is very busy, so we just have to hope one day he stops getting all of these incredible roles and comes back to me."
Kieron recently admitted a lot of fans have been calling for evil Brendan to be back on screen, and their wish was granted this week when an old episode featuring the evil character aired on E4 last night (16.04.20) as part of the show’s ‘Hollyoaks Favourites’, which looks back at classic eps.
